In this video, we'll dive into the exciting world of proportions by tackling a real-life conundrum: "Your car can drive 300 miles on a tank of 15 gallons. How far can it drive on 40 gallons?" Get ready to unlock the power of proportions and find the solution to this common scenario.

Here's what you'll discover in this video:

1. An easy-to-understand explanation of proportions and their relevance in everyday life.
2. Step-by-step guidance on how to set up and solve proportion problems.
3. Practical calculations for the given car's fuel efficiency, revealing how far it can travel on 40 gallons.
4. Tips and tricks for applying proportions to various real-world math challenges.
